هناك عدة فروق بين MySQL وأوراكل وهي كالتالي:
1. الترخيص: MySQL مفتوح المصدر ومتاح مجانًا للاستخدام والتوزيع ، بينما يتطلب Oracle ترخيصًا تجاريًا للاستخدام.
2. الأداء: عمومًا ، يُعتبر MySQL أسرع في التنفيذ وأكثر كفاءة من Oracle ، وذلك بفضل تصميمه البسيط والخفيف.
3. القدرة على التوسع: Oracle يتمتع بقوة كبيرة فيما يتعلق بقدرته على التوسع وإدارة الأعباء العالية ، بينما MySQL يُعتبر جيدًا للتطبيقات المتوسطة الحجم والبيئات غير الحرجة.
4. السمات والوظائف: Oracle يوفر مجموعة واسعة من الميزات والوظائف المتقدمة ، بما في ذلك القدرة على التعامل مع البيانات المكررة والتحكم في الوصول والتجزئة ، بينما MySQL يقدم مجموعة أقل من الميزات ولكنها تكفي لمعظم الاحتياجات الأساسية.
5. الدعم: Oracle يوفر دعمًا متطورًا ومستشارين فنيين وخدمات متقدمة للعملاء ، بينما MySQL يعتمد بشكل أساسي على المجتمع والمنتديات للحصول على الدعم والمساعدة.
بشكل عام ، يعتبر Oracle أكثر تكلفة وأكثر قوة وتعقيدًا ، بينما يُعتبر MySQL أكثر سهولة في الاستخدام ومناسبًا للتطبيقات الصغيرة والمتوسطة. ومع ذلك ، فإن الاختيار بينهما يعتمد على احتياجات المشروع ومتطلبات الأداء والتكلفة.